The area of a circle is 47.39cm2. find the length of the radius rounded to 2 dp.
Tpy6a [65]

The length of the radius rounded to 2 decimal points is 3.88cm.

In geometry, the area enclosed by a circle of radius r is pie  πr^2.

How to round decimals?

Rounding decimals consists of rounding a decimal number to a certain number of decimal places, to save time and help us express really long numbers in shorter terms. There are certain rules to follow when rounding a decimal number. Put simply, if the last digit is less than 5, round the previous digit down. However, if it’s 5 or more than you should round the previous digit up. So, if the number you are about to round is followed by 5, 6, 7, 8, 9 round the number up. And if it is followed by 0, 1, 2, 3, 4 round the number down.

The area of circle is 47.39cm^2.

Putting it in the formula we get

47.39cm^2 = πr^2

r^2 = 47.39 / π

r^2 = 15.0847

r = 3.88 cm

Hence the length of the radius rounded to 2 decimal points is 3.88cm.
